“…However, the prevalence of tympanosclerosis at 18 years of age was higher than in the ears included in the current study (68% versus 56%), as was the persistence rate on the individual level (87% versus 71%). Previous studies have also shown that tympanic membrane pathology is related to OM experienced earlier in life, especially in ears treated with VT (5,(13)(14)(15)(16). Accordingly, the tendency of tympanosclerosis to persist has been demonstrated before (15,(17)(18)(19)(20).…”

“…Many episodes resolve spontaneously within 3 months, but *30 to 40% of children have recurrent OME, and 5-10% of episodes last 1 year or longer [7][8][9]. The pathogenesis of OME is clearly related to the dysfunction of the eustachian tube [10]. Upper respiratory tracts infections (URTI) are one of the most common causes of eustachian tube dysfunction and thus OME among children 1 year old or younger than among 2-or 3-year-old children.…”
